The journey in the direction of fixing for y begins with understanding the ideas that govern equations. Simply as a scale stays balanced with equal weights on both aspect, equations search concord by sustaining equivalence between their left and right-hand sides. To isolate y, we should carry out operations on either side of the equation, treating it as a fragile stability that should not be disturbed. This entails utilizing inverse operations, which primarily undo the mathematical transformations utilized and convey us nearer to our final purpose.

When introduced with linear equations, the place y stands alone on one aspect and a collection of constants and coefficients grace the opposite, the trail to fixing for y is comparatively easy. Easy arithmetic operations, corresponding to addition, subtraction, multiplication, and division, function our instruments to isolate the variable and categorical it when it comes to the identified values. For example, if we encounter an equation like 2y + 5 = 13, we embark on a mathematical journey to isolate y. Subtracting 5 from either side, we neutralize the fixed and convey y into sharper focus: 2y = 8. Lastly, dividing either side by 2, we unveil the answer: y = 4. How To Remedy For Y

Fixing for y is a standard activity in algebra. It refers to discovering the worth of y in an equation that comprises a number of different variables. To unravel for y, you should use the next steps:

  1. Isolate the time period with y on one aspect of the equation.
  2. Simplify the equation by combining like phrases and performing operations.
  3. If y is multiplied by a coefficient, divide either side of the equation by that coefficient.
  4. If y is added or subtracted from either side of the equation, subtract or add the identical worth from either side, respectively.

What’s the distinction between fixing for y and isolating y?

Fixing for y means discovering its numerical worth, whereas isolating y refers to getting the time period with y on one aspect of the equation, usually by performing operations corresponding to including or subtracting the identical worth from either side.

How do I clear up for y whether it is within the denominator?

If y is within the denominator, you may multiply either side of the equation by y to eradicate the fraction. Nevertheless, this will likely introduce extraneous options, so it is essential to verify your solutions.
